Snapchat 'Our Story' went live for all users during FIFA World Cup final

Leveraging the growing popularity of My Story, Snapchat has also introduced a new feature called ‘Our Story.’ The feature lets you add Snaps to a single, event-based Story with your friends. And it requires no update.  Last month the company had showcased the feature at the ‘Electric Daisy Carnival’ dance music festival in Las Vegas, and yesterday it continued the experiment at the FIFA World Cup Final.

According to a report by TheVerge , just  hours before the World Cup that saw Germany beat Argentina, all Snapchat users could access the “Our Story” feature that is ‘a collection of curated Snaps from users in Brazil’. While the Electric Daisy Carnival saw roughly 14,000 people, this time Snapchat experiment was carried using a larger number of audiences.

 

The feature allows  a continuous stream of photos, almost like watching a live stream. Snapchat is trying to create a newer way for people to enjoy live events, something different than what’ we’ve seen until now. " In a way, the masses of unknown faces allow you to live vicariously through World Cup visitors. However it makes you feel, it’s clearly a new way of viewing a live event that’s entirely discrete from both traditional media (like television) and other forms of social media like Twitter or Instagram," adds the report.

Advertisement

It is known that Snapchat’s approach is slightly different as it monitors what people are sharing. Now, it has confirmed to the news site that the new ‘feature is being controlled and curated.’ Moreover, representatives also disclosed that Snapchat did not promote My Story in Brazil and several users started using it themselves.
